About

This cluster-randomized study aims to evaluate the impact of a web-based clinical support tool on adherence to recommended maximum durations for benzodiazepine prescriptions among new users in primary care. General practitioners (GPs) participating in the study will have access to the website, which provides evidence-based algorithms for the management of common mental health conditions, including anxiety and sleep disorders. Prescription data and patient characteristics will be extracted from the French national health insurance database (DCIR). The primary outcome is the proportion of new benzodiazepine users whose prescriptions comply with recommended duration guidelines. Multilevel logistic regression models will assess the intervention effect, adjusting for patient- and GP-level factors.

Inclusion criteria

  • Being a general practitioner or a specialist in general medicine.
  • Practicing in the Occitanie region.
  • Working in private practice.
  • Being registered under Sector 1 fee agreements.
  • Providing informed consent to participate in the study.
  • Having computer equipment in the medical office, available during consultation (desktop, laptop, tablet, or smartphone) with internet access.

Exclusion criteria

- Physicians who have been practicing for less than two years, as they are unlikely to have sufficient retrospective data on prescription reimbursements for their patients.

100 participants in 2 patient groups

Experimental Group (trained on PsychoMG website)
Experimental group
Description:
Training intervention on benzodiazepine prescribing with access to the PsychoMG website providing evidence-based clinical decision algorithms for anxiety and sleep disorder management.
Treatment:
Other: Training
Control Group
No Intervention group
Description:
Training intervention on benzodiazepine prescribing without access to the PsychoMG website providing evidence-based clinical decision algorithms for anxiety and sleep disorder management.
